Output 85e0b15ae65b49268f289160b1908ee2313dc43ff6cfccd7e11365660b8ed34a:24

value
128040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e78836e1acdda2fd407918c9839388bea2eeb2a OP_EQUAL
address
331XkeVBYfwK9AsF4aJcbGyaaJTXNPyYum
transaction
85e0b15ae65b49268f289160b1908ee2313dc43ff6cfccd7e11365660b8ed34a
spent
true